Conte gunning for record

Inter boss Antonio Conte is aiming to equal his own record for best start to a Serie A season, set with Juventus in 2012-13 and 2013-14.

Inter travel to the Stadio dall’Ara to face Bologna this afternoon, and if Conte’s side emerge victorious, it would equal his best start to a season in his coaching career.

A win would give Conte 28 points from 11 games. This would equal his current record, which he gained when boss of Juventus in 2012-13 and 2013-14.

In 2012-13 in fact, Conte had already reached 28 points by the 10th game, but in Week 11 Juve were defeated by Andrea Stramaccioni’s Inter, a result that ended Juve’s 49-game unbeaten streak.

At this stage in his first season at Chelsea, he was on 25 points. His second season was slightly worse, ending on 22 points.

With Bari in Serie B, in 2008-09, it was his worst start to a season, and had 17 points.

His other Serie B experience, with Siena, saw him record 22 points by this stage.
